Stock Market Today | Market Commentary by Siddhartha Khemka, Head - Research, Wealth Management, Motilal Oswal Financial Services
Siddhartha Khemka, Head - Research, Wealth Management, Motilal Oswal Financial Services:
Indian equities gained for the second consecutive session, with Nifty50 rising 148 points(+0.6%) to reach the 25,000 mark. Market sentiments were buoyed by positive global cues after US President Trump deferred the proposed 50% tariffs on the European Union till July’25. Additionally, investor optimism was boosted by NITI Aayog’s update on India surpassing Japan to become the fourth-largest economy globally. The broader market witnessed continued buying interest, with Nifty Midcap100 and Smallcap100 gaining 0.7% and 0.4% respectively. On the sectoral front, Auto and IT indices were the top performers, rising over 1% each. The Nifty India Defence index extended gains for the third consecutive day, supported by expectation of strong order-book for defence manufacturers amidst sustained demand. Fertilizer, Agrochemical, FMCG, Auto and rural finance sectors would remain in focus due to the early onset of the monsoon and forecasts of above-average rainfall. Both FIIs and DIIs were net buyers of over Rs2,000 collectively on May 23rd, supporting the firm market trend. The RBI announced a record dividend of Rs2.69 lakh crore to the central government for FY25, up 27% from Rs2.1 lakh crore in FY24. The dividend would significantly boost the government's finances and help in maintaining the fiscal deficit target for FY26. The dollar index has been falling for three consecutive sessions, trading near its one-month low levels which could increase foreign capital inflow in emerging markets like India. Overall, we expect Indian equities to continue its gradual up-move on the back of strong domestic macros and supportive global market trends.

Sensex Today| RBI May Prefer FX Swaps Over OMOs for Liquidity Infusion: Nomura
The Reserve Bank of India is likely to opt for foreign-exchange (FX) swaps rather than open market operations (OMOs) as a tool for liquidity infusion, according to brokerage Nomura. In a note, strategist Nathan Sribalasundaram stated that this shift means there is unlikely to be any significant buying in the 10-year segment of the yield curve through OMO auctions. As a result, Nomura has turned more neutral on the 10-year part of the curve, having recently booked profits on its long position.
The brokerage expects the yield curve to steepen, with the 5s10s spread anticipated to trade around 50 basis points. Nomura continues to recommend a long position in front-end government bonds, targeting a 5.75% yield on the 6.75% 2029 bond by end-June. Additionally, Sribalasundaram noted that the larger RBI dividend will eventually flow into the bond market, benefiting banks that are already underweight on statutory liquidity ratio (SLR) holdings.
Sensex Today| Motilal Oswal Initiates Coverage on Hexaware Technologies with a buy rating
Motilal Oswal has initiated coverage on Hexaware Technologies (HEXT) with a BUY rating, citing its strategic partnerships, differentiated capabilities, and well-diversified revenue mix as key strengths. The company stands out in the mid-tier IT services space due to its sharp go-to-market (GTM) strategy, strong cash conversion, and deep client mining capabilities.
While the near-term outlook remains uncertain amid evolving discretionary tech spending—especially in sectors like U.S. Banking, Healthcare, and Hi-Tech—Hexaware’s strong execution, vendor consolidation wins, and traction with mid-tier accounts offer resilience.
The brokerage values the stock at 32x Mar’27E EPS, reflecting a 19% upside potential with a target price of INR 950, applying a 15% discount to Coforge’s P/E multiple due to relative scale differences.

Global markets| Wall Street Futures Rise After Trump Delays EU Tariff Decision to July 9
Futures on Wall Street advanced after U.S. President Donald Trump postponed the imposition of a 50% tariff on the European Union, initially set to take effect on June 1. The new implementation date is now July 9.
Following the announcement, Dow futures rose by as much as 320 points, while futures on the S&P 500 and Nasdaq climbed 45 and 200 points, respectively.
It’s important to note that U.S. markets are closed today in observance of the Memorial Day holiday. Consequently, futures trading will pause at 12:00 PM local time on Monday and resume at 5:00 PM for the next session.
U.S. markets had declined on Friday after Trump announced the tariff hike, citing stalled negotiations and accusing the EU of being “very difficult.” The new July 9 deadline aligns with the end of the 90-day pause on reciprocal tariffs that Trump declared on April 9.
